Dog And Cat

Featured Replies

We have five cats and young 10 months old Alsatian dog Jack. Now the dog decided that he hates one of the cats - the oldest one. The poor cat now lives in the roof space and does not come down. I have tried many things to make them friends, but nothing works. I believe that Jack would kill her if he had a chance. She is a lovely cat, very friendly, not aggressive at all. Any suggestion what to do about the situation?

I suspect the dog sees the cat as a rival for top position and thats where the aggression is coming from. Not an animal behavioralist, I am afraid, you might try considering contacting neinke for advice. But when I had these issues between two dogs I made sure to feed the top dog first, pay attention to the top dog first and reinforce the top dog's position, the aggression issues died down after awhile, but with a cat, its tough because the dog probably would kill her if he got the chance.
